Doughnuts with jam or chocolate filling
Ingredients
Preparation:
-
Making the doughnuts
Crumble the baker's yeast into a bowl. Add 100 g of flour and 4 tablespoons of warm milk. Mix well and let stand in a warm place for 2 hours.Pour the remaining 400 g of flour into a large bowl. Add the sugar and salt and mix well. Make a well in the center. Pour in the eggs and stir with a whisk. Add the sourdough and milk while stirring with a whisk. You should obtain a very homogeneous dough. Let it rise again for a few hours.
-
Working with doughnut dough
After this rest, knead the dough again and roll it out on a floured work surface or board. Cut out 6 cm diameter circles with a cookie cutter.Place 1 tablespoon of jam in the middle of each circle and cover with a second round of dough to form a doughnut. Pinch the edges together well, so that they stick together (with a little water or milk if necessary to seal the edges). Let stand for 45 minutes at room temperature.
-
Baking the doughnuts
Heat some frying oil in a pan and dip the doughnuts in it. When they are golden brown, drain them on paper towels and sprinkle them with powdered sugar. Enjoy them warm or cold!
